Power & Handling
The 2020 Ram 1500 comes standard with a 3.6L Pentastar® V6 engine with eTorque, which is a mild hybrid system that incorporates technologies like regenerative braking and automatic start/stop. This engine also boasts 305 horsepower and 269 lb.-ft. of torque, as well as a maximum towing capacity of 7,730 lbs.

Engine Options
The 2020 Ram 1500 offers other outstanding engines, one of which involves the new eTorque technology from Ram. With eTorque, you will find improved performance, efficiency, payload, towing capabilities, and drivability.
ENGINE | 5.7L HEMI® V8 | 5.7L HEMI® V8 with eTorque | 3.0L EcoDiesel V6 |
---|---|---|---|
HORSEPOWER | 395 HP | 395 HP | 260 HP |
TORQUE | 410 lb.-ft. torque | 410 lb.-ft. torque | 480 lb.-ft. torque |
Max. Towing Capacity | 11,610 lbs. towing capacity* | 12,750 lbs. towing capacity* | 12,560 lbs. towing capacity* |
*When properly equipped
Technology
The 2020 Ram 1500 boasts impressive technology features that make your daily drive even better. The Tradesman and Big Horn come standard with a Uconnect® 3 infotainment system with a 5-in. display, while the Laramie includes a Uconnect® 4 infotainment system with an 8.4-in. display.

Safety
You'll find that blind spot monitoring with rear cross path and trailer detection comes standard on all 2020 Ram 1500 trims, which scans the blind spot zones to ensure trailer and towing safety. The Ram 1500 also comes standard with a ParkView® rear back-up camera. Other safety features available include:
- Lane departure warning
- Smart cruising
- Guided parking
